Kabelo Sparks Hope on World Drug Day: 23 Years Sober, Leading Prayer for Families

On 26 June 2025, kwaito star and pastor Kabelo Mabalane will lead a national prayer at the Leondale sports grounds in Ekurhuleni, commemorating World Drug Day. Now 23 years sober, Mabalane advocates for families affected by addiction, emphasizing the ongoing battle against drug use and the importance of hope and support.

Kabelo Mabalane’s Message of Hope on World Drug Day

As the world observes World Drug Day, Kabelo Mabalane emphasizes the critical need to support those battling addiction. He believes this day serves as a reminder that the struggle continues.

Mabalane shared, “We live in a sad reality, where people are still in the grips of active addiction.” His message urges society not to overlook those affected.

In leading a national prayer at the World Changers Candidate event, Mabalane aims to inspire resilience. His personal journey underscores the importance of community support in overcoming addiction.

Reflecting on 23 Years of Sobriety

Celebrating over two decades of sobriety, Kabelo Mabalane reflects on his journey with humility. He recognizes that the battle against addiction is ongoing and requires daily commitment.

Mabalane stated, “Sobriety is a journey… there are choices I still have to make daily and it’s humbling.” His perspective highlights the continuous vigilance needed in recovery.

Through his testimony, Mabalane aims to encourage others facing similar struggles. He advises families to persist with interventions and prayer, emphasizing the power of hope and support.
